引言
区块链技术,作为一种创新的分布式账本技术,自2009年比特币问世以来,便以其去中心化、安全性和不可篡改性等特点,引发了全球范围内的关注。公有链作为区块链技术的一种重要形态,以其开放性和透明度,成为了推动区块链生态革命的重要力量。本文将深入解析公有链的原理、关键技术及其在生态革命浪潮中的作用。
公有链的原理
分布式账本
公有链的核心是分布式账本,它通过去中心化的方式,将所有交易记录在一个共享的、不可篡改的账本上。每个参与节点都拥有一份完整的账本,且账本内容实时更新,保证了数据的透明性和安全性。
区块与链
在公有链中,交易记录被组织成一个个区块,区块之间按照时间顺序链接成链。每个区块都包含一定数量的交易记录,以及一个时间戳和一个用于验证区块完整性的加密哈希值。
验证与共识机制
公有链的交易验证和区块添加过程,依赖于共识机制。常见的共识机制包括工作量证明(PoW)和权益证明(PoS)等。这些机制保证了网络中所有节点的利益一致,防止了双花攻击等安全问题。
公有链的关键技术
密码学
密码学是公有链安全性的基石。公钥密码学、哈希函数、数字签名等技术,保证了交易的安全性和不可篡改性。
对等网络
公有链采用对等网络结构,所有节点平等,没有中心节点。这种结构使得网络具有很高的抗攻击性和可扩展性。
智能合约
智能合约是公有链上的可编程合约,它能够自动执行合约条款,减少了中介机构的参与,降低了交易成本。
公有链在生态革命浪潮中的作用
金融领域
公有链技术在金融领域的应用,如数字货币、跨境支付、供应链金融等,为金融行业带来了新的发展机遇。
供应链管理
公有链可以确保供应链数据的真实性和透明度,降低欺诈风险,提高供应链效率。
互联网治理
公有链可以构建去中心化的互联网治理体系,提高网络治理的效率和公平性。
社交媒体
公有链可以应用于社交媒体领域,实现去中心化的内容分发和用户身份验证,提高社交媒体的信任度。
结论
公有链作为一种具有革命性的技术,正在推动区块链生态的革命浪潮。随着技术的不断发展和应用领域的拓展,公有链将在未来发挥越来越重要的作用。